Job Description

The basic functions of our Sprinkler Fitter will be installation, maintenance, and repair of automatic sprinkler systems. This includes working with pipes, fittings, valves, and other components to ensure that the system is installed properly and functions correctly. Our ideal candidate will be customer focused and able to work diligently whether part of a team or individually.


Responsibilities:

  • Reading and interpreting blueprints, schematics, and specifications to determine the layout and installation of sprinkler systems. 
  • Measuring and cutting pipes to the required length, and installing them using various fittings and connectors
  • Installing valves, alarms, and other components of the sprinkler system.
  • Testing the system for leaks and ensuring that it functions properly.
  • Performing routine maintenance on the system, including replacing worn or damaged components as needed.
  • Troubleshooting and repairing sprinkler systems as needed, and identifying and recommending solutions to complex problems. 
  • Communicating with customers and other stakeholders to provide project updates, answer questions, and resolve issues. 
  • Ensuring that all work is performed in compliance with local, state, and federal codes and regulations, as well as industry best practices.
  • Maintaining accurate records of work performed, including labor and materials costs, and preparing reports as needed. 
  • Ensuring that all safety protocols are followed and that a safe working environment is maintained at all times.

Drug-Free Workplace & Federal Compliance Notice

As a federal government contractor operating in safety-sensitive construction environments, Fire Safety and Protection is legally mandated to maintain a drug-free workplace in strict accordance with federal law. Under the Drug-Free Workplace Act and FAR 52.226-7, all controlled substances prohibited by federal statute—including marijuana/THC—are strictly forbidden within our operations. 

Applicants who receive a conditional offer of employment must successfully pass a pre-employment drug screen. Because federal regulations override state-level recreational marijuana laws, testing positive for marijuana/THC will result in the immediate revocation of a conditional job offer, regardless of local legalization or off-duty state protections.
